Finances
To qualify for residency at Bethlehem Village, your income must not exceed the following limits set by the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D):
- The annual income recognized by HUD as very low for an individual is $31,150. and $37,880. for a couple.
- The annual income to qualify as extremely low-income is $19,850. for an individual and $22,700. for a couple.
Your monthly rent will never exceed 30% of your adjusted income, which is based on the following (including but not limited to):
- Social Security
- Pension
- Wages (if presently working)
- Interest on assets
- Deduction for qualified medical expenses
Your income will be re-evaluated annually to ensure that your rent remains affordable and in compliance with HUD guidelines.
A refundable security deposit is due at lease signing.
